Wood Cladding Painting in Longmont, CO
Wood cladding painting services involve applying high-quality paint or stain to exterior wood panels, siding, or decorative features on residential properties. This service helps protect wood surfaces from weathering, enhances curb appeal, and extends the lifespan of cladding materials. Projects typically include refreshing existing painted wood cladding, changing the color or finish, or preparing new installations for long-term durability. Homeowners often seek this service to improve the appearance of their home’s exterior, address peeling or faded paint, or ensure their wood features are properly sealed against the elements.
Before requesting wood cladding painting, property owners usually want to understand the current condition of the wood, including any signs of damage, rot, or previous coatings that may need stripping. It’s important to consider the type of wood, the existing paint or stain, and the desired final look.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and sanding, is essential for a smooth finish and long-lasting results.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project meets aesthetic expectations and provides effective protection against weather-related wear.
